R’nd frowned at those three little yet powerful words. It wasn’t that they were said; not really at least. It was that they still seemed to have a habit of saying it when they were afraid and in a dire situation. He vividly recalled the night of the landslide, panicking at not being able to find B’jin and when they were reunited, saying he loved the greenrider. It was the first time he had said it out loud and truly acknowledged it to himself, not just B’jin. Since then, it had been said by them both a handful of times though R’nd sort of thought it was obvious how they felt about each other since they were still together and enjoyed each other’s company. So to hear B’jin say it now had R’nd a bit worried about how upset the greenrider really was.
In fact, R’nd was running out of ideas on what to say to remind his lover that he had nothing to worry about and to just let go of the tension and anything else roaming about in his pretty head. At least he wasn’t being blamed or scaring B’jin any more so that was progress. He just had to make sure he didn’t mention family picnics with the newly discovered branch of the Benjinamor family tree and everyone would stay happy. Still, it was a bit disappointing to not meet B’jin’s other son; he kind of wanted to see if the man was as intense and intimidating as N’mor. R’nd suppressed a shudder at that thought and decided maybe it was best to avoid meeting any other children of B’jin’s.
R’nd wisely kept his mouth shut when B’jin groaned about feeling old as the impulse to say he also felt old would only cause more issues.Look at that; he can be taught! R’nd, as usual, ignored his dragon’s teasing, especially since it was rather accurate this time. Saying he felt old wouldn’t make B’jin feel better so he went for another tactic. A tried and true diversion that was always enjoyed and welcomed.
“I can think of some things that will change that opinion rather quickly, love,” R’nd grinned wickedly as he leaned in close, a hand lightly pressing against B’jin’s chest to encourage the man to lie back if he wanted a preview of what was planned.
